Counterparty
The other organization or party involved in a financial transaction, opposite to the primary party initiating the transaction.
Futures Contract
A formal contract to purchase or sell a specific financial asset or commodity at an agreed-upon price on a future date.
Credit Risk
The risk of loss due to a borrower's inability to make payments on any type of debt.
Clearing Corporation
An entity that facilitates the settlement of transactions in the financial markets by ensuring the transfer of funds and securities.
